Having spent most of the day behind my computer it was utter bliss to get out in the field.
The lions weren’t very far from where I had left them with the remains of their sable kill yesterday. They had no reason to move. With tummies full and no threats, why not just sleep right there. And so they did.

They really battled to wake as the shadows lengthened but when a giraffe came drifting into view, those seemingly harmless pussy cats, turned into instant killing machines. It was the cubs who showed interest. Mom knew it to be no deal. Eventually the cubs realising that size does matter, gave up.
